Unpacking the Collection: Versatility in Every Petal
The true value of a design asset lies in its adaptability, and this collection excels in that regard. When you download this set, you are getting more than just a few pretty pictures. The package includes 29 distinct pieces, broken down into specific formats to suit various design needs. You will find 16 individual elements and 8 additional standalone pieces, all provided as high-resolution PNG files with transparent backgrounds. These are sized at a generous 3000px by 3000px, which ensures that your designs remain crisp and clear even when scaled for large format printing like posters or banners.
Additionally, the set includes four smaller elements (1500px x 1500px), perfect for web use or smaller print assets like stickers. Perhaps the most useful asset for pattern designers is the seamless pattern file. At 6000px by 6000px, this single PNG allows you to create endless repeating backgrounds for packaging, website headers, or textile designs without worrying about visible seams. The inclusion of stemless flowers and isolated leaves gives you the freedom to build your own bouquets or arrange them in tight spaces where full stems might look awkward.

Tips for Integration and Design Harmony
To get the most out of the Set of Spring Flowers, it helps to think about composition and color theory. While the flowers are vibrant on their own, they should complement your text, not overpower it. When designing invitations or cards, try using the larger, 3000px elements as background focal points with reduced opacity, or frame your text using the smaller stemless flowers and leaves. This creates a balanced layout where the typography remains the hero.
Another practical tip is to experiment with color grading. Even though the illustrations come with specific colors, most design software allows you to adjust the hue and saturation slightly. This can help you match the florals to a specific client palette or seasonal theme without losing the natural look of the illustration. For instance, shifting the greens slightly can make the foliage match a specific brand color, or warming up the pinks can give the set a vintage feel suitable for retro-themed projects.
Don't forget to utilize the seamless pattern for larger surfaces. Creating a consistent background for a presentation slide deck or a website footer using the provided pattern file can instantly elevate the perceived value of the project. It saves hours of time compared to manually arranging elements and ensures that the tiling is perfect.
